Roulette

It doesn't take much in the way of grey matter to work out what this game is all about. Unlike most previous versions of roulette for the Sinclair computer it does give you a good range of options, i.e. odds, evens, blacks, column, etc, and you can bet on a combination of these.

This is a well put together program with no real surprises except for the pretty screen display when the wheel is spun. If you like this type of game then you'll find Micromega's version a pretty safe bet.
